Background
Bluetooth is a radio technology supporting short-range communication of devices, and can exchange wireless information between mobile phones, PDAs (palm computers, personal Digital Assistant), wireless headphones, notebook computers, vehicles, and other devices. Taking car machine Bluetooth as an example, music on a mobile phone can be played on the whole car by establishing connection between the car machine Bluetooth and the mobile phone Bluetooth, and Bluetooth communication can be realized by establishing connection between the car machine Bluetooth and the mobile phone Bluetooth for car machine Bluetooth with Bluetooth communication function.
In general, bluetooth music is implemented through connection of an A2DP (bluetooth audio transmission model protocol, advanced Audio Distribution Profile) protocol, bluetooth communication is implemented through connection of an HFP (bluetooth device control phone software, handles-free Profile) protocol, when music needs to be played through a car stereo, a traditional connection method needs to confirm that HFP protocol is successfully connected first, then A2DP protocol is connected, if HFP protocol is unsuccessful, even if A2DP protocol is successful in connection, music still cannot be played through the car stereo. In addition, for some external devices with bluetooth function, such as a PDA, only has bluetooth music function, and does not have bluetooth communication function, i.e. only supports A2DP protocol and does not support HFP protocol, when a user wants to play music on the PDA through the whole car stereo, the PDA cannot be connected with the car machine due to the fact that the PDA does not support HFP protocol, and the connection requirement of the user cannot be met.

Example 1
Fig. 1 is a flowchart of a bluetooth connection method according to a first embodiment of the present invention, where the method may be applied to bluetooth situations where a vehicle is connected to an external device, and the method may be performed by a bluetooth connection device, where the device may be implemented in software and/or hardware, and may be integrated in a vehicle, where bluetooth is provided for the vehicle. Referring to fig. 1, the method may include the steps of:
s110, acquiring a Bluetooth connection request of the external device.
Wherein the bluetooth connection request includes a bluetooth name. The external device is a device independent of the vehicle, and may be an intelligent device having a bluetooth function such as a mobile phone or a PDA. When a user wishes to play music or conversation of external equipment such as a mobile phone through the sound equipment of the whole car, connection between the Bluetooth of the car and the Bluetooth of the external equipment needs to be established. After the Bluetooth of the vehicle machine is started, surrounding Bluetooth equipment can be actively searched, and when the Bluetooth of the vehicle machine searches the surrounding Bluetooth equipment, the Bluetooth connection request of the external equipment is obtained. The Bluetooth name is the name of Bluetooth of the external device, and the name can be the name corresponding to Bluetooth when the external device leaves the factory or the name after the user changes according to actual conditions. Optionally, the name of the bluetooth device included in the bluetooth pairing list is HONGQI L5, and the external device corresponding to the name only has a bluetooth music function. The external device of this embodiment is in a certain scope of the vehicle to bluetooth that can search for external device after the car machine bluetooth is opened.
And S120, if the Bluetooth name is matched with the Bluetooth pairing list, establishing Bluetooth connection between the vehicle turning machine and the external equipment according to a Bluetooth audio transmission protocol.
The Bluetooth pairing list is used for storing Bluetooth names corresponding to external equipment with Bluetooth audio frequency functions only. The bluetooth audio transmission protocol is a protocol for establishing a bluetooth audio connection between the vehicle machine and the external device, and may be, for example, an A2DP protocol. It will be appreciated that some external devices may have only bluetooth telephony functionality, such as a PDA, and some external devices may have both bluetooth telephony and bluetooth music functionality, such as a cell phone. The traditional Bluetooth connection method needs to connect Bluetooth call first, and when the Bluetooth call connection is successful, the Bluetooth music is connected, and for the external equipment which has no Bluetooth call connection failure or has no Bluetooth call function, even if the Bluetooth music connection is successful, the Bluetooth music still cannot be played, and the playing requirement of a user cannot be met. For this reason, the present embodiment determines the functions of the external device, and adopts different connection methods according to the functions of the external device.
Optionally, in the embodiment, the bluetooth name of the external device is matched with a bluetooth pairing list, where the bluetooth pairing list stores bluetooth names only with bluetooth music functions in advance, and when the bluetooth name of the external device is matched with the bluetooth pairing list, that is, the bluetooth name of the external device is in the bluetooth pairing list, it can be determined that the external device only has bluetooth music functions, and bluetooth connection between the vehicle and the external device can be directly established based on a bluetooth audio transmission protocol. When the bluetooth name of the external device is not in the bluetooth pairing list, the external device is considered to have both bluetooth music function and bluetooth call function, at this time, bluetooth call connection and/or bluetooth music connection can be established according to actual requirements, for example, bluetooth call connection between the vehicle and the external device can be established based on a bluetooth call transmission protocol, and bluetooth music connection between the vehicle and the external device can be established based on a bluetooth music transmission protocol, wherein the bluetooth call transmission protocol is a protocol for establishing bluetooth call connection between the vehicle and the external device, for example, HFP protocol. The bluetooth call connection and the bluetooth music connection of this embodiment do not influence each other, namely when needs to establish bluetooth music connection, need not to establish bluetooth call connection earlier, when bluetooth call connection failure, also can not influence the connection and the broadcast of bluetooth music to bluetooth's connection scope has been enlarged. It should be noted that, in addition to determining the function of the external device according to the bluetooth name, it may be determined according to a unique identifier such as a device ID, a model number, or the like of the external device.
The first embodiment of the invention provides a Bluetooth connection method, which is characterized in that a Bluetooth connection request of external equipment is obtained, wherein the Bluetooth connection request comprises a Bluetooth name, and if the Bluetooth name is matched with a Bluetooth pairing list, bluetooth connection between a vehicle turning machine and the external equipment is established according to a Bluetooth audio transmission protocol, and the Bluetooth pairing list is used for storing the Bluetooth name corresponding to the external equipment with only Bluetooth audio function. Compared with the prior art, when the external equipment provided by the embodiment of the invention has the Bluetooth audio function, bluetooth connection between the vehicle turning machine and the external equipment can be still established through the Bluetooth audio transmission protocol, so that music of the external equipment can be played through the whole vehicle sound equipment, the playing requirement of a user is met, and the connection range of Bluetooth connection is enlarged.
Example two
Fig. 2 is a flowchart of a bluetooth connection method according to a second embodiment of the present invention, where the method is optimized based on the foregoing embodiment, and referring to fig. 2, the method includes the following steps:
s210, acquiring a Bluetooth connection request of the external device.
S220, whether the Bluetooth name is matched with the Bluetooth pairing list or not, if so, executing S230, otherwise, executing S270.
And S230, establishing Bluetooth connection between the vehicle turning machine and the external equipment according to a Bluetooth audio transmission protocol.
S240, whether the Bluetooth of the vehicle-mounted device and the external device is successfully connected or not, if so, executing S250, otherwise, executing S260.
After the car machine is connected with the Bluetooth of the external equipment, the Bluetooth connection result can be displayed through the display terminal of the whole car. Optionally, when the bluetooth connection between the vehicle and the external device is successful, the display terminal may be controlled to directly display the audio information of the external device, so that the audio information of the external device is displayed on the whole vehicle. When the Bluetooth connection between the vehicle and the external equipment fails, the display terminal can prompt the user that the current connection fails, and the connection is performed again after the permission of the user.
S250, controlling the display terminal to display the audio information of the external equipment.
And S260, prompting a user that the Bluetooth connection between the vehicle machine and the external equipment fails through the display terminal.
S270, determining that the external device corresponding to the Bluetooth name has the Bluetooth audio function and the Bluetooth communication function.
The embodiment sets that when the bluetooth name of the external device is not in the bluetooth pairing list, the external device is considered to have both a bluetooth audio function and a bluetooth call function.
S280, establishing Bluetooth call connection between the vehicle and the external equipment according to a Bluetooth call transmission protocol, and/or establishing Bluetooth audio connection between the vehicle and the external equipment according to the Bluetooth audio transmission protocol.
When the external device is determined to have the Bluetooth audio function and the Bluetooth communication function, bluetooth connection between the vehicle turning machine and the external device can be established according to the user requirement, and Bluetooth communication connection and/or Bluetooth music connection between the vehicle turning machine and the external device can be automatically established.
And S290, displaying the Bluetooth call transmission protocol and/or the connection result of the Bluetooth audio transmission protocol through a display terminal.
After the Bluetooth connection between the vehicle and the external equipment is established, the connection result of the Bluetooth call connection and/or the Bluetooth music connection is displayed through the display terminal of the whole vehicle. After the display terminal displays that the connection is successful, the sound can be played through the whole car sound equipment. In this embodiment, when one of the connections fails, the connection of the other function is not affected, for example, when the connection of the bluetooth call function fails, the connection of the bluetooth music function and the playing of the bluetooth music are not affected.
Referring to fig. 3, fig. 3 is a flowchart illustrating a bluetooth connection method according to a second embodiment of the present invention. Firstly, acquiring a Bluetooth connection request of external equipment, then matching a Bluetooth name in the Bluetooth connection request with a Bluetooth pairing list, connecting Bluetooth of a vehicle machine with Bluetooth of the external equipment based on a Bluetooth audio transmission protocol if the Bluetooth name is the same as the Bluetooth name in the Bluetooth pairing list, and displaying audio information of the external equipment through a display terminal if the connection is successful, otherwise prompting a user that the current connection fails through the display terminal. If the Bluetooth name is different from the Bluetooth name in the Bluetooth pairing list, the Bluetooth communication connection between the vehicle machine and the external equipment is established based on the Bluetooth communication transmission protocol, the Bluetooth audio connection between the vehicle machine and the external equipment is established based on the Bluetooth audio transmission protocol, and the connection results of the Bluetooth communication connection and the Bluetooth audio connection are displayed through the display terminal. Fig. 3 is an example of a bluetooth call function and a bluetooth audio function for automatically connecting a car machine with an external device when it is determined that the external device has both the bluetooth call function and the bluetooth audio function.
The second embodiment of the present invention provides a bluetooth connection method, on the basis of the foregoing embodiment, when an external device only has a bluetooth music function, as long as the bluetooth music transmission protocol is successfully connected, music of the external device can be played through the whole car stereo, and when the external device has both the bluetooth music function and the bluetooth call function, the two devices do not affect each other, even if one of the two devices fails to be connected, the execution of the other function is not affected, so that the scope of bluetooth connection is enlarged, and the playing requirement of a user is satisfied.
